PS - a word of advice, skip the transparent lock and see if you can get a cutaway. The transparent locks don’t pick anything like a real lock and won’t really help other than being able to see the inner workings. Consider Sparrows cutaways, they’re quite good, and though they don’t make the greatest picks the prices are right on.

Archived …The Masterlock 140 is a predictable introduction to spools. These pins are tapered on one end and will teach you the joys of false sets and other feedback related dilemmas. One single spool and 3 standard pins means that it won’t be too hard once you get the hang of it. Tension wrench and a proper kit is recommended.

Any help is appreciated Aug 8, 2022 · Lishi Lock Picks. Lishi Lock picks are a specialized type of lock pick invented in Japan. They allow a lock picker not only to pick a lock open but decode it simultaneously, enabling keys to be cut for any lock very easily. Due to many different shaped keyways in locks, various Lishi tools exist for different shapes. Sep 12, 2021 · The Lock Picking Lawyer retired as a lawyer in 2021 after 15 years of practicing law in corporate governance based in the Washington, DC, area. This is how he originally came up with the name the LockPickingLawyer. So while he was a lawyer when he started his YouTube channel, he is not a practicing lawyer anymore.
